Case Summary: SC.No.5185/2025 Court Decision: Ravi is acquitted of all charges under IPC Sections 498(A), 323, 326, 307, 504, and 506. Key Reasoning: The court found that all prosecution witnesses—including the complainant (PW1), the victim/wife (PW3), and independent witness (PW4)—testified that they knew nothing about the alleged incident and had not given statements to police. Since no prosecution witnesses supported the case and no ingredients of the alleged offences were proven beyond reasonable doubt, the court granted the accused the benefit of doubt and acquitted him.
